    Welcome to Elk River Area School District (ISD 728). We proudly serve more than 50,000 residents and more than 12,100 students in all or parts of Albertville, Dayton, Elk River, Otsego, Ramsey, Rogers, St. Michael, Zimmerman and the townships of Big Lake, Baldwin, Burns, Hassan, Livonia, Nowthen, Orrock and Stanford.

    The district has nine elementary schools (K-5), four middle schools (6-8), three high schools (9-12) and a secondary-level alternative school. Twin Lakes Elementary School is the newest school which is in the eastern part of the district and will open its doors in September 2007.

    Independent School District 728 is a rapidly growing district located 25 miles northwest of Minneapolis. The growth in student enrollment is expected to continue for the next 10-15 years. Our enrollment will likely reach 15,000 students by the 2012-2013 school year.
